Sudden Cardiac Arrest is caused by an abnormality in the heart's electrical system or structure that abruptly stops the heartbeat. It is the leading cause of death on school campuses. According to the American Heart Association, every 3 days a young athlete dies from Sudden Cardiac Arrest in the US. In 80% of the cases, there are no warning signs or symptoms leading up to a cardiac arrest.
CAPPO Health will perform EKGs and echocardiograms to detect heart conditions that can put your child at risk and vascular ultrasounds to identify vascular conditions common to athletes (such as blood clots). All tests are non-invasive, and the privacy of your child is maintained.
